Delivery Driver
Cort Business Services 4.1
Driver job in Orlando, FL
CORT Tradeshow and Events is hiring immediately for non-CDL drivers in Orlando, FL!
Drivers are key members of the delivery team, representing CORT to customers and ensuring customer satisfaction. This role is responsible for the safe and timely delivery, setup, and pickup of furnishings and equipment at trade shows and event venues. Drivers operate box trucks or sprinter vans, supervise temporary associates onsite, and ensure that all work is performed in accordance with client expectations and safety standards. Production leaders may also assist in the warehouse with loading and unloading trucks or performing essential warehouse duties.
Pay: $20 / hour depending on experience
Schedule: Schedule will vary based on the needs of the business, weekends are required
What We Offer
Hourly pay rate; weekly pay; paid training; 40 hours/week with occasional overtime opportunities
Promote from within culture
Comprehensive health insurance (medical, dental, vision) available on the first of the month after your hire date
401(k) retirement plan with company match
Paid vacation, sick days, and holidays
Company-paid disability and life insurance
Tuition reimbursement
Employee discounts and perks
Profit Sharing Plan
Responsibilities
Loading Trucks: Inspect furniture to ensure acceptable condition. Load truck safely to protect products from damage during transport. Ensure accurate loading order of items to meet delivery specifications.
Operations Planning & Communication: Attend pre-delivery meetings to review logistics, timelines, and client expectations, contributing to smooth and successful event execution. Maintain regular communication with the operations team and/or district service representatives to report and/or resolve any issues and ensure efficient operations.
Truck inspections: Complete Pre and post trip truck inspections. Clean and prep trucks for future shifts.
Documentation and service logs: Complete all required written documentation. Effectively operate an electronic logging device and accurately maintain all records of duty as determined by FMCSA.
Driving: Drive box trucks or sprinter vans on delivery routes for company benefit in a safe and lawful manner.
Deliveries: Install and assemble furniture at tradeshow or event venues based on floor plans or client instructions, ensuring accuracy, alignment, and aesthetic presentation. Clean, touch up, or perform repairs as needed. Use show site mobile app to ensure and document accurate delivery.
Pick-ups: Inspect furniture for any customer-inflicted damage, load in trucks. Ensure no product is left behind at venues.
Provide onsite customer service: Interact professionally with clients during deliveries and setups, addressing questions or concerns and ensuring a positive experience.
Supervise temporary labor: Instruct temporary associates how and where to deliver, pickup, load, or unload products onsite. Ensure that work is being performed as per the clients' requests and safely.
Perform warehouse duties as needed: Manually load or unload materials from pallets, skids, platforms, and docks. Put items away and organize within the warehouse. Unbox & clean products.
Other duties as assigned
Qualifications
Ability to work a flexible schedule including regular weekends, nights, and/or early mornings, and varied hours
High school diploma or GED equivalent
21 years of age or older
Valid and current driver's license in the state of residency
A minimum of 3 months professional experience driving a 24-foot box truck or larger commercial vehicle; 1 year of experience preferred
Physically able and willing to move furniture indoors, outdoors, up or down stairs and in all weather conditions; ability to lift 100+ pounds with a partner
Ability to comply with Federal Motor Carriers Safety Administration regulations
Per FMSCA Regulations: Drivers must read and speak the English language sufficiently to converse with the general public, to understand highway traffic signs and signals in the English language, to respond to official inquiries, and to make entries on reports and records.
Ability to maintain a valid DOT Medical Evaluator Certificate, which includes passing a physical and drug screening
Ability to successfully pass a road test based on FMCSA/CORT requirements
Acceptable MVR per CORT's Safe Driving Standards

Delivery Driver
Ram Fabrication
Driver job in Orlando, FL
Drives non CDL box truck, City Van or Straight Truck delivering materials to and from customer shops and job sites as needed. Also responsible for warehouse responsibilities as needed when not assigned to drive. This position will require you to perform the following duties.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ES (Other duties may be assigned)
Drives truck to destination providing accurate, timely, courteous service to customer shops or job sites.
Collects signature for goods delivered.
Collects payment for goods delivered if required following proper procedures with COD/cash deliveries.
Maintains driver logbook, ELD device, trip reports, fuel tickets, toll tickets, vehicle condition reports to comply with state and federal regulations.
Operates truck following all safety policies, laws, maintains safe driving record, and notifies supervisor of any violations.
Inspects truck equipment and supplies such as tires, lights, brakes, gas, oil, and water.
Conducts pre-trip inspections per regulations/policy.
Operates slid side curtain trailers.
Secures load using runners, boards, ratchet straps, chains, binders around items to secure cargo during transit.
Ensures proper load stability and balance.
Assists in loading of truck as needed.
Recommends optimal delivery route to assure quick delivery and timely service to customers.
Observes all company safety practices and procedure.
Presents professional images in appearance and behavior with customers, vendors, and co-workers.
Accurately verifies items and quantities during delivery.
Reports and documents all delivery variances.
Assist with warehouse duties as needed which includes receiving, verifying, and checking delivered material, restocking, picking orders, palletizing orders, staging orders, loading trucks, unloading trucks, operating sit down and standup forklifts, WMS RF scanning device and normal housekeeping duties.
Loads and unloads materials onto or from pallets, trays, racks, and shelves by hand.
Counts, weighs, and records number of units of materials moved or handled on daily production sheet.
Attaches identifying tags or labels to materials or marks information on cases, cartons, bundles, or other containers.
Palletizes materials on to pallets and shrink wraps or bands material securely on pallet.
Lifts heavy objects by hand or with power hoist, cleans work area, machines, and equipment.
Operates sit down forklifts, standup electric lifts, moffets, pallet jacks, hand trucks, carts, to assist in loading or moving materials and products; moves levers and presses peals to drive lift and control movement of lifting apparatus.
Ensures products are handled in accordance to established standards.
Loads, unloads, straightens, and organizes product and warehouse.
Controls and accounts for materials to minimize loss and damage.
Responsible for staging, transporting, shipping, or returning products into and out of the warehouse.
Some data entry computer work required.
Utilizes state of the art WMS radio frequency bar code scanning technology software and hardware
S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ES
None required.
E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E
High school diploma or general education degree (GED); twelve months CDL driving experience.
CERTIFICATION,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S
Must have current driver's license with good driving record.
SKILLS & ABILITIES
• Ability to read and interpret documents such as saf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ions, and procedure manuals. This position requires the ability to write routine reports and correspondence.
• Ability to add, subtract, multiple, and divide in all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ions, and decimals.
•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ions furnished in written, oral, or diagram form. The ability to deal with problems involving several concrete variables in standardized situations is also required.
• Experience with WMS is preferred.
PHYSICAL DEMANDS
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to use hands to finger, handle, or feel. The employee frequently is required to sit; reach with hands and arms; climb or balance; st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l; talk or hear; and use sense of smell. The employee is occasionally required to stand and walk. The employee must be able to routinely lift and/or move up to 50 pounds and occasionally lift and/or move objects that weigh more than 75 pounds. Must be able to repetitively mount and dismount various classes of vehicles, including tractor-trailer, as well as forklifts, multiple times per day.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and ability to adjust focus.
WORK ENVIRONMENT
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ently exposed to outside weather conditions and vibration. Occasionally, the employee may be exposed to a warehouse space that is not climate controlled. The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ate.

The average driver in Alafaya, FL earns between $16,000 and $47,000 annually. This compares to the national average driver range of $22,000 to $53,000.
Average driver salary in Alafaya, FL
$27,000
